Mary Anne E. Squazzo (Conley), 83, of Barnegat, NJ, passed away on Friday, January 20, 2023, surrounded by her family at Ocean Medical Center. Mary was proud to be born in the Margaret Hague in Jersey City, NJ. She deeply cherished the memories of her youth centered around the exciting city life she was raised in.
Mary is a graduate of St. Bridget Grammar School in Jersey City. She would always tell stories of how her Grandma would watch out the window to make sure she got to school across the street and loved that she could go home and have her macaroni at lunchtime.
She is also a graduate of Saint Dominic Academy in Jersey City, Class of 1957, where she spent her teenage years with "The Girls"; who have stayed together through it all.
Right after school, Mary started a career working with her father as a Private Investigator in an agency they founded but later decided on her career as a secretary working on Wall Street in NYC with the Ecuadorian Banana Company. Lastly, to Continental Grain on 2 Broadway where she met and married her husband of 50 years, Charles.
She married in 1961 and moved to the suburbs of Somerset, NJ where she lived for 38 years and raised her family as wife, mom, ma, mommy to her three daughters, homemaker, party planner, social director, nurse, cook, local hotel banquet waitress, chauffer and chief bottle washer. Later moving to Hillsborough, NJ for 16 years and then to Barnegat, NJ for 7 years. Along the way making life-long friends and great memories to cherish.
Mary was an avid reader and loved her books. She enjoyed cooking and hosting lavish family parties. Mary loved taking trips and traveling the world. She said "the world is a big place and wanted to see as much as possible", bravo she succeeded. She was a member of the Hunterdon County Baking Guild. A hot cup of tea (cuppa with lemon) was essential to a great day as was seeing the faces of her smiling grandchildren. Going to NYC for shopping and Broadway plays with her granddaughter was a great joy of hers. Just as much as she loved beach trips to The Jersey Shore with her grandson. No two kids had a bigger cheerleader.
She is preceded in death by her beloved parents, Valerie (Lopacinski) and Austin J. Conley, former police chief of Jersey City. Her loving husband, Charles R. Squazzo (2011). Her two brothers, Austin B. Conley and William (good guy Bill) Conley, and her son-in-law, Kevin McGee.
Surviving are her three loving daughters, Diane Squazzo-McGee of Barnegat, NJ; Valerie Squazzo of Flemington, NJ; Mary Ellen Squazzo and Fiancé Tommy Schultz of Hillsborough, NJ; two cherished grandchildren and in her words, her reason for living, Alana and Charles and many loving nieces and nephews.
